Despite its benefits, the theory test is not without challenges. One significant obstacle is the literacy requirement. While the test aims to promote safety, individuals with low reading proficiency may struggle to pass, even if they possess practical driving instincts. The SLA has attempted to mitigate this by offering oral assistance or using universally recognizable road sign images, but literacy remains a barrier for some older or less-educated applicants. Additionally, the cost of obtaining official study guides and paying for test resits can be prohibitive for lower-income Seychellois, potentially forcing some to drive illegally without a license. Another common challenge is test anxiety; the transition from the informal setting of a driving school to a formal computer terminal can be intimidating for first-time test-takers.

Before the test, all applicants must complete a mandatory medical examination to confirm they are physically fit to drive. A medical form is typically issued by the police, which must be completed and certified by a registered medical practitioner.
